Pakistan needs to fix its chronic political and economic situation in order for investments to pour into the economy
We are living in a world of illusions. While the country is fast hurtling towards an economic meltdown, we are told that our bad days are over, with billions of dollars in investment soon expected to be pouring into the country that would change our fortunes.
The caretaker prime minister Anwaar-ul-Haq Kakar says that Saudi Arabia will be investing $25bn in the country over the next five years, while the army chief is reported to have reassured a group of businessmen that Pakistan has the potential to attract up to $100bn in investments from countries such as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, Kuwait and others to alleviate the suffering of the Pakistani people.
